Creative Workflow and Asset Management
Production teams maintain style guides that standardize visual language across Negaprion brevirostris mangrove shoots. Consistent focal lengths, white balance, and motion settings make comparative edits faster and improve brand coherence on multiplatform campaigns.
AI-assisted tagging and IPTC metadata reduce retrieval time when searching for specific elements such as juvenile sharks, boardwalk walkthroughs, or twilight estuary scenes. Version control prevents accidental reuse of outdated permissions and ensures compliance with updated releases.
Legal and Ethical Considerations
Model and location releases are essential when recognizable individuals, Indigenous territories, or protected areas appear in frame. Leading libraries require proof of permits for drone operations, specimen handling, and research activities before distributing sensitive imagery.
Ethical creators avoid dramatized feeding cues, artificial coloring that misrepresents natural behavior, and framing that could stoke fear rather than foster stewardship. Transparent sourcing notes and payment splits with local guides help build long term trust with coastal communities.
